History of Comme des Garçons and Supreme

Comme des Garçons, founded by Rei Kawakubo in 1969, is renowned for its avant-garde designs and deconstructed silhouettes. Supreme, established in 1994, is a leader in streetwear, known for its bold graphics and limited releases.
